This curated list of films focuses on the intense experiences of modern Marine Corps in contemporary conflicts. These movies not only provide a thrilling cinematic experience but also offer insights into the bravery, camaraderie, and the harsh realities faced by Marines in recent wars. Each film has been selected for its authentic portrayal of military life, making it a valuable watch for those interested in military history, strategy, and the human spirit in combat.

Jarhead (2005)
Description: This film delves into the psychological effects of war on Marines during the Gulf War, focusing on the monotony and sudden bursts of action.
Fact: The film's title refers to the slang term for Marines, derived from their high and tight haircuts.


The Hurt Locker (2008)
Description: Although not exclusively about Marines, it features a Marine bomb disposal team in Iraq, highlighting the intense pressure and danger of their work.
Fact: Kathryn Bigelow became the first woman to win the Best Director Oscar for this film.


Lone Survivor (2013)
Description: Based on a true story, it follows a team of Navy SEALs and Marines in Afghanistan, showcasing their resilience and brotherhood.
Fact: The film was shot in New Mexico to replicate the Afghan terrain.

Generation Kill (2008)
Description: Based on the book by Evan Wright, this miniseries provides an insider's look at the 2003 invasion of Iraq by the 1st Reconnaissance Battalion.
Fact: The series was praised for its realistic portrayal of modern warfare and its use of actual Marine terminology.
